What moves the price on a 2013 Kia Sorento

The $5,495–$8,747 typical range isn't randomness — two factors explain most of it:

Location
Biggest factor
up to $3,210

The same car typically asks $5,702 in Utah but $8,912 in Delaware.

Mileage
up to $2,998

Asking prices run about $8,997 at 60K–75K miles and fall to $5,999 over 105K miles — roughly $700 for every 10,000 miles.

How we calculate these prices

We track 87 active listings for this vehicle across dealer sites nationwide, updated every day. Average and median are computed from real asking prices on live listings. We exclude the top and bottom 2% of prices to remove data errors, salvage titles, and monthly-payment figures posted as if they were sale prices. Prices reflect dealer asking prices — not final sale prices — and exclude taxes, fees, and incentives. Trim and mileage move the price more than any other factor; see the breakdowns above.
